This alert fires when the MeasureMint recipe-scaling calculator returns ingredient quantities exceeding its sanity bound of 10,000 units, which typically indicates either a malformed multiplier in the request or an integer overflow in the conversion layer. Treat repeated triggers from a single tenant as potential abuse probing rather than user error. Capture the offending request payloads before they rotate out of the buffer. Triage steps and escalation criteria are documented on the internal page here.

runbook for yadup-fahif: https://jira.qorvelcorp.internal/spaces/spaces/spaces/b46212397071

**Ticket BRK-412: Migrate Quillstone build to hermetic toolchain.** Scope: pin all compilers and system libraries, remove network fetches at build time, and verify reproducible outputs across two clean machines. Contractors must not merge until checksums match on both runs. This migration requires sign-off from the build lead named below.

approver of hahaf-hahaf = Druion Druius Kasax Eliox

## Building Access — Spares Room (Hullbrook Annex)

Contractors: the spare hardware room is down the east corridor on the ground floor, third door on the left. Sign in at the front desk first and grab a visitor lanyard. Anything you take out, jot it in the blue logbook — yes, even the little stuff. The door self-locks, so don't wedge it. To get in, punch in the code below.

staff pass of hagug-taguf = bdg-HJ-9